The bio fungicides market is poised for significant growth, with projections indicating a valuation of USD 10.0 billion by 2033, boasting a robust comp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 15.8% from 2023 onwards. Microbial bio fungicides emerge as the dominant type, capturing a substantial 74.6% market share in 2023, showcasing their efficacy in safeguarding plant health. Among preferred formulations, powder bio fungicides take the lead with a commanding 48.6% market share in 2023, owing to their convenience in storage and application.
Soil treatment bio fungicides emerged as the primary choice, commanding 45.7% of the market in 2023, underlining the importance placed on soil health for optimal crop growth. In terms of crop segments, fruits and vegetables take precedence, claiming a significant 42.1% market share in 2023, ensuring high-quality produce. Regionally, North America emerges as the frontrunner with a commanding 42.5% market share in 2023, fueled by a commitment to sustainability and innovation.

BASF SE
BASF SE is a globally leading chemical company headquartered in Ludwigshafen, Germany. Established in 1865, BASF stands for Badische Anilin- und Soda-Fabrik. Over the years, it has evolved from a small chemical manufacturer into one of the world’s largest chemical conglomerates. The company operates across a broad spectrum of sectors, providing a vast range of products and services. Its portfolio includes chemicals, materials, industrial solutions, surface technologies, nutrition and care products, and agricultural solutions.
Marrone Bio Innovations Inc.
Marrone Bio Innovations Inc. (MBI) is a leading provider of bio-based pest management and plant health products for agricultural and water markets. Established in 2006 and headquartered in Davis, California, MBI has emerged as a pioneer in the field of sustainable agriculture, offering innovative solutions derived from naturally occurring microorganisms and plant extracts.
MBI’s product portfolio includes biopesticides, biostimulants, and soil health solutions designed to improve crop yields, quality, and resilience while minimizing environmental impact. These products leverage the power of beneficial microorganisms, such as bacteria and fungi, to control pests and diseases, enhance nutrient uptake, and promote overall plant health.

Seipasa SA
Seipasa SA is a global leader in the development and commercialization of botanical-based solutions for crop protection, biostimulation, and nutrition in agriculture. Founded in 1997 and headquartered in L’Alcúdia, Spain, Seipasa has established itself as a pioneering company in the field of natural and sustainable agriculture.
The company’s product portfolio includes a wide range of biopesticides, bio fungicides, biostimulants, and fertilizers derived from botanical extracts and essential oils. These products are formulated to enhance crop health, resilience, and productivity while minimizing the environmental impact of agricultural practices.
Seipasa’s flagship products include biopesticides such as Pirecris®, a botanical insecticide derived from chrysanthemum flowers, and Fungisei®, a biofungicide made from plant extracts that effectively controls fungal diseases in crops. The company also offers biostimulants like Seican® and Seiland®, which promote plant growth, root development, and stress tolerance through natural mechanisms.

Conclusion
In conclusion, the biofungicides market is poised for significant growth in the coming years, driven by increasing awareness and demand for sustainable agricultural practices. With concerns over chemical residues, environmental impact, and the development of resistance to synthetic fungicides, biofungicides offer a promising alternative for crop protection.
Microbial biofungicides, favored for their effectiveness in plant protection, are expected to continue dominating the market, supported by ongoing research and development efforts to enhance their efficacy and application methods. Additionally, powder formulations are likely to maintain their lead due to their ease of storage and application, while soil treatment biofungicides will remain crucial for promoting soil health and crop growth.
